Khalil Bani Attiah
Jordanian footballer (born 1991)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Khalil Zaid Bani Attiah (Arabic: خليل زيد بني عطية; born 8 June 1991) is a Jordanian professional footballer who plays for Jordanian First Division League club Doqarah and the Jordan national football team.[5]
He has a younger brother named Nour Bani Attiah, who plays as a goalkeeper for Al-Faisaly Amman and the Jordan national youth teams.[6]

Career
Khaill's first match with the Jordan national senior team was against North Korea in an international friendly, which resulted in a 1–1 draw, at Sharjah, UAE on 29 March 2011.[citation needed]
